Michael Scaffidi work experience
A career timeline built from the work history available for this profile.
Biologist
Lead Environmental Inspector/Wildlife Biologist/Qsp
Wildlife Biologist
Environmental Compliance Manager
Environmental Inspector
• South Bay Substation Relocation Project, Chula Vista, CA January to April 2015Performed environmental inspection and documentation for the 12-acre Bay Boulevard Substation. Documented construction activities, environmental and biological mitigation, archaeological and paleontological mitigation, storm water mitigation, hazardous materials mitigation, and waste management mitigation. Conducted nesting bird surveys and monitoring during the bird nesting season. • East County Substation Project, Jacumba and Boulevard, CA May 2013 – December 2014Performed environmental inspection and documentation for the 14-mile long East County Substation Project. Monitored the construction of a 90-acre substation, a 10-acre substation, two underground transmission lines totaling over 14 linear miles, and 7 linear miles of overhead transmission lines. Documented construction activities, environmental and biological mitigation, archaeological and paleontological mitigation, storm water mitigation, hazardous materials mitigation, waste management mitigation, and restoration monitoring. Conducted nesting bird surveys during bird nesting season.
Compliance Monitor
Performed compliance monitoring and documentation of the 4,410 acre solar farm on behalf of the Bureau of Land Management (BLM). Communicated with representatives of the construction crew as well as the biological, cultural, paleontological, dust, and tribal monitors to report compliance of project mitigation measures. Evaluated daily activities of crews as they pertained to the project guidelines and mitigation measures. Submitted daily compliance reports to the BLM. Attended daily meetings with all parties to discuss daily activities and daily project issues.
Environmental Inspector
Performed monitoring and documentation of construction activites along a 75 mile natural gas pipeline around desert tortoise (Gopherus agassizii) habitat. Conducted surveys for desert tortoise and tortoise sign. Assisted construction crews to remain in compliance with the project’s mitigation measures. Wrote daily reports submitted to the Southern California Gas Company.
Environmental Inspector/Biologist
• San Diego Gas & Electric Sunrise Powerlink Project, San Diego County, CA October 2010 – July 2011Performed monitoring and documentation of construction activites around environmentally sensitive areas throughout San Diego County for the high profiled Sunrise Powerlink Project. Conducted nesting surveys, habitat assessments, and assisted the crews to remain in compliance with the project’s mitigation measures. Wrote daily reports submitted to the California Public Utilities Commission.• San Diego Gas & Electric Wood-to-Steel Pole Replacement Project, San Diego County, CAPerformed inspection and documentation of construction activities around environmentally sensitive areas throughout San Diego County. Monitored the process from converting existing wood power line poles to steel power line poles around NCCP habitat, as well as non-sensitive areas. Environmentally trained all crews and new laborers prior to any work. Consulted with crews about minimizing impacts and instructed them to apply mitigation methods whenever possible. Frequently communicated with the construction administrators, foremen, inspectors, and laborers on a daily basis. Assessed areas around the poles for nesting birds, ground dwelling mammals, and rare vegetation prior to any work. Responsible for writing up post-construction reports for the temporary and permanent impacts.
Wildlife Biologist
• Freeport Regional Water Authority Pipeline Project, Sacramento County, CABiological monitor for the Freeport Pipeline Project. Monitored the 18-mile pipeline stretching from the Sacramento River to the South Folsom Canal for construction activities, special-status species, trees, and the contractor's compliance with their permits. Frequently had to refer to permit regulations, arborist reports, and wetland delineation maps to determine contractor’s compliance (5 different contractors). Communicated frequently with the contractors, inspectors, and laborers on a daily basis. Documented daily inspections onto environmental compliance forms submitted to the project manager. Periodically submitted evaluations of the Storm Water Pollution Prevention Plan (SWPPP) for each project site to the contractors. Guided the construction workers to restore the proper contours of wetlands during the restoration phase of the project. Had the authority to shut down the jobsite if any construction activity jeopardized the presence of wildlife, trees, and wetlands (including vernal pools).• Caltrans Interstate 80 High Occupancy Vehicle Lane Project, Fairfield, CAMonitored construction activity and the contractor’s compliance with permit regulations at the intersection between I80 HOV with Ledgewood Creek and Green Valley Creek. Documented daily inspections onto environmental compliance forms submitted to the project manager. Environmentally trained all newly hired construction laborers prior to working on the project.
Biologist
• US Army Corps of Engineers Emergency Levee Repair Project, Solano, Sutter, Sacramento, Yolo, and Glenn Counties, CACharacterized the biological diversity of 16 eroded levee sites along the Sacramento, American, and Feather rivers, and Steamboat and Cache sloughs. Conducted field surveys for the plants, wildlife, and elderberry shrubs on each site. GPSed and tagged trees on the sites and documented the presence of many special-status species. Responsible for writing up a significant portion of the site characterization report, submitted to the USACE in March 2008.
